Text -- Psalms 28:5-9 (NET)
![](images/arrow_open.gif)
Strongs On/Off
Context
28:5 For they do not understand the Lord’s actions , or the way he carries out justice . The Lord will permanently demolish them.
28:6 The Lord deserves praise , for he has heard my plea for mercy !
28:7 The Lord strengthens and protects me; I trust in him with all my heart . I am rescued and my heart is full of joy ; I will sing to him in gratitude .
28:8 The Lord strengthens his people; he protects and delivers his chosen king .
28:9 Deliver your people ! Empower the nation that belongs to you! Care for them like a shepherd and carry them in your arms at all times !

NET Notes: Psa 28:5 Heb “will tear them down and not rebuild them.” The ungodly are compared to a structure that is permanently demolished.
